How Much Will Embroidery Cost in Cambridge?

Embroidery pricing depends on design complexity and item quantity. A simple monogram typically costs £5-£15. Larger logos or detailed designs run £15-£50+. Bulk orders for business uniforms usually get discounted per-item rates. Most Cambridge services charge setup fees for custom designs, normally £10-£25. Get quotes from several providers since pricing varies. Always ask if rush fees apply if you need work quickly.

How Long Does Cambridge Embroidery Work Take?

Standard turnaround times in Cambridge are usually 5-10 working days for single items. Simple projects might be ready in 2-3 days. Bulk orders need longer, typically 2-4 weeks depending on quantity. Rush services are available but cost extra, sometimes 30-50% more. Always confirm deadlines upfront, especially if you need work for events or promotions. Contact local embroiderers early if you’ve got tight timelines.

What Should You Ask Before Booking?

Before choosing an embroidery service, ask about file formats they accept for designs. Confirm they can work with your specific fabric type. Ask about their stitch quality and whether they guarantee satisfaction. Find out about their design service, should you need help creating artwork. Check their portfolio to see previous work quality. Always discuss pricing, setup fees, and any minimum order quantities they require.

Q: Can embroidery work on all fabric types?
A: Most natural fabrics work well, including cotton, linen, and wool. Synthetics can be trickier. Always check with your embroiderer first, as some materials need special handling or stabilising.

Q: Can I use my own design for embroidery?
A: Yes, most services accept custom designs. They may ask for it in specific file formats like PDF or JPG. Some charge extra for design digitisation if your image needs converting.

Q: How durable is embroidery on clothing?
A: Professional embroidery is very durable. Quality work survives hundreds of washes without unravelling or fading, especially when done on good quality thread.

Q: What’s the minimum order for bulk embroidery work?
A: This varies by provider. Some accept single items, whilst others have minimums of 10-50 pieces for business orders. Always ask when getting quotes.

Q: How do I care for embroidered items?
A: Wash embroidered clothes inside-out in cool water. Avoid tumble dryers as heat can damage thread. Iron on low heat and keep away from rough surfaces that catch threads.
